Union Bank of India Participates in Anand Rathi Conference

The RealCase readLow impact Neutral

Union Bank of India participated in Anand Rathi's investor conference on November 12, 2025, engaging with various investors and asset management firms.

* Union Bank of India participated in the 'Anand Rathi Annual Flagship Conference G-200 Summit' investor conference conducted by Anand Rathi Share and Stockbrokers Limited on 12th November 2025. * Representatives from the bank were present at the conference. * The conference included meetings with various investors and asset management companies.
